Curate a Vintage-Inspired Art Wall

Designing a gallery wall filled with vintage artwork adds personality and a story to your room. Collect framed pieces that resonate with you-such as antique postcards, retro prints, or secondhand paintings. These can often be sourced from flea markets or online platforms like Amazon vintage art.
Before hanging, arrange your frames on the floor to find a balanced composition. Mixing frame styles-combining gilded gold with rustic wood-creates visual intrigue. Hang the pieces at eye level, spacing them evenly by 2 to 3 inches for a polished, cohesive display. This nostalgic gallery will infuse your space with warmth and character.
Romantic Ambiance with Lace Canopies

Draping a delicate lace canopy over your bed instantly creates a dreamy, romantic atmosphere. Choose soft, neutral hues like ivory or pale gray to maintain an elegant, timeless look.
To assemble, install a sturdy curtain rod above your bed and hang 3 to 4 yards of lace fabric, allowing it to cascade gracefully on both sides. Layering with sheer curtains or coordinating throw pillows enhances the cozy effect. For an extra touch of intimacy, light scented candles nearby to complete your tranquil retreat.

Bring Nostalgia with Floral Wallpaper

Floral wallpaper is a classic way to infuse your room with vintage charm. Opt for soft pastel or muted color palettes featuring delicate blooms like roses or daisies to evoke warmth and nostalgia.
Prepare your walls by cleaning and smoothing them before applying high-quality wallpaper adhesive. Carefully align panels to avoid bubbles, leaving a slight overlap for trimming. Complement the wallpaper with simple décor such as woven baskets or vintage frames to keep the focus on the floral patterns.

Classic Ambiance with Sconce Lighting

Wall sconces bring an elegant, Old World glow to your interiors. Choose fixtures in wrought iron or vintage brass to evoke historic charm. Mount sconces approximately 5 to 6 feet above the floor to create a warm, inviting light.
For versatility, install dimmable bulbs to adjust the mood from bright to intimate. Position sconces flanking a reading chair or along a hallway to combine function with style. Unique finds from antique shops or online marketplaces can add a personalized touch.

Natural Beauty with Dried Flower Arrangements

Dried flowers offer a low-maintenance way to bring nature indoors. Consider varieties like lavender, eucalyptus, bunny tails, or wheat for a rustic, farmhouse feel.
Try drying your own blooms by hanging them upside down in a cool, dark place for a few weeks. Display them in vintage vases or baskets to add texture and subtle fragrance, creating a calming, earthy ambiance.

Soft Illumination with Sheer Curtains

Sheer curtains diffuse sunlight, creating a gentle, ethereal glow. Choose light shades like white, cream, or pastels to enhance tranquility.
Mount curtain rods slightly above window frames to visually raise ceiling height. Layer sheers with blackout curtains for privacy and light control. This combination softens your space while maintaining functionality.
